About This Item

John Hogg, Paternoster Row, 1881. Hardcover. Acceptable. 1881. No Edition Remarks. 402 pages. No dust jacket. Green cloth with gilt lettering. Contains black and white illustrations throughout. Prize plate stuck to front pastedown. Pages are moderately tanned and foxed throughout. Notable red marks to pastedowns. Scuffing to front free endpaper. Rear free endpaper is removed. Water staining to pages throughout. Visible creasing to gutter. Cracking to hinges and gutters, leaving netting exposed. Boards have heavy edge-wear with bumping to corners, crushing to spine ends and rub wear all over. Visible tanning to spine and edges. Splits to spine ends. Water staining to boards. Marks overall. Textblock is shaky.
